Peaks Bemis Mountain (Peak 1, Peak 2), ME
Trails
Trails: Appalachian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Sunday, September 4, 2011
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: Bemis Track (Road) still holding in good condition as of September 5 
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Dry Trail, Wet/Slippery Rock, Mud - Minor/Avoidable 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ment:  
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es:  
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: Trail in good shape, thanks to the trail crews who fixed it up the previous day 
Dog-Related Notes
Dog-Related Notes:  
Bugs
Bugs:  
Lost and Found
Lost and Found:  
 
Comments
Comments: Trail in great shape today, Weather was VERY humid and fog obscured views. Met three thruhikers (NOBO and a SOBO), a cool guy with Outside Magazine/TV and a section hiker.



Also, please be aware that the area received 2 1/2 inches of rain that afternoon and night (September 4), which swelled all streams and rivers. There is more forecasted on the way, which could mean flooding and trail erosion. NO MORE RAIN, PLEASE!
